The first scenario shows you how to obtain signed ssl certificates from a certificate authority and ensure that the certificates are in a format that can be used by view servers. Openssl view certificate details solutions experts exchange. Generate csr for thirdparty certificates and download. This screen displays the information that you provided, the text of the csr, and its associated private key. Txt file extension at the end of the file before running. Openssl is a freeware secure socket layer application. Openssl is the true swiss army knife of certificate management, and just like with the real mccoy, you spend more time extracting the nail file when what you really want is the inflatable hacksaw. L migrating keys from keystore to openssl key files l openssl x509 viewing certificate details.
All you need to do is to paste your csr in pem format into the input box and click the go button below. Openssl supports linux, os x, bsd, solaris, openvms, windows, reactos, and many unixoid systems. In the process of generating your csr you will be required to provide numerous pieces of information including country, state, city, company, department, server common name. To get it in plain text format, click the name and scroll down the page until you see the key code. To view details of any certificate, select the certificate and click view. Here is the plain text version to copy and paste into your terminal. Csr decoder check csr to verify its contents ssl shopper. This section provides a tutorial example on how to view details of the certificate exported by keytool exportcert command using the openssl x509 command. If you have not yet created a certificate signing request csr and ordered your certificate, see ibm bluemix. Openssl is used by numerous operating systems to provide essential security and cryptography tools and functions.
Ssl certificate makes the online website secure and userscustomers can make sure by clicking on the green padlock to view certificate details. Generate a csr for apache with openssl geocerts ssl. Alternatively, click the green arrow icon on the right. Use this csr decoder to decode your certificate signing request and and verify that it contains the correct information. You can also check csrs and check certificates using our online tools. Generate your csr and then copy and paste the csr file into the web form in the enrollment process.
Generate a private key and csr by running the following command. You will also be prompted for information to populate the csr. Use openssl to verify the contents of a csr before. Common name organization organizational unit citylocality stateprovince.
How to decode a csr certificate signing request and view its content. Scenarios for setting up ssl connections to view scenarios for setting up ssl connections to view provides examples of setting up ssl certificates for use by view servers. Here is an example of using keytool printcertreq command to display owner and public key information stored in a csr certifica. For more information about the team and community around the project, or to start making your own contributions, start with the community page. Openssl 64bit download 2020 latest for windows 10, 8, 7. Install openssl on a windows machine openvpn support forum. To ensure that csr is correct, you can simply insert the contents of csr in the field below and click. Openssl view csr extentions information security stack. Decode, check and validate your certificate signing.
Common openssl commands with keys and certificates github. Csr decoder allows you to make sure that the csr request contains correct information. The csr file is created using the public key and the private key, the latter of which is for signing the csr file. Once a certificate signing request csr is created, it is possible to view the detailed information used to create the request. Openssl is a robust, commercialgrade, and fullfeatured toolkit for the transport layer security tls and secure sockets layer ssl protocols. Details such as ca cert pass, validity period, signed certificate name. To check the csr on your own computer, you can also use this openssl command. The download is available as an exe file and the latest version is.
Openssl ca to sign csr with sha256 sign csr issued with. In internet explorer, click tools, then click internet options to display the internet options dialog box. Csr is also an abbreviation for some other technical terms, but none of them have anything to do with the csr file format described on this page. Openssl is the true swiss army knife of certificate management, and just like with the real. How to check the openssl version how to generate ssh keys on ubuntu 18. When csr has been generated, you can click its uuid unique identifier in the csr list to view its details screen. To view the details of the certificate signing request contained in the file server. How to generate a certificate signing request csr with openssl. You will now be asked to enter details to be entered into your. The text in the certificate request field is the csr. A csr or certificate signing request is a block of encrypted text, that is generated on the server that the certificate will be used on. I received a csr certificate signing request file and want to see the owner and public key information in the csr file.
Generating the csr requires another string of commands, the location and file name of your newlycreated key, and a path and file name for your csr. To help you to decode a csr and view its detailed information, including public key components, has designed this online tool. If the remote server is using sni that is, sharing multiple ssl hosts on a single ip address you will need to send the correct hostname in order to get the right certificate. Then you can import your certificates and view details. When prompted to enter a country name, enter your countrys two letter code for example, us. Choose a download site from the list,then click the next button. If you dont have the intermediate certificate s, you cant perform the verify. The private key is used as input in the command to generate a certificate signing request csr. To view the details of a certificate and verify the information, you can use the following command. The untrusted option is used to give the intermediate certificate s. If you have a pem file that needs converted to crt, like is the case with ubuntu, use this command with openssl. Openssl is commonly used to create the csr and private key for many different platforms, including apache.
The java keytool basically contains several other functions that help the users export a certificate or to view the certificate details or the list of. If openssl shows no such attribute, or that attribute is present but does not contain a basic constraints extension, then the request indeed does not suggest that the. When purchasing ssl certificates for your website online you will be required to generate a ssl csr, or certificate signing request, to obtain a ssl crt, or certificate. Find the line with openssl, then select the most recent version from the dropdown menu on the right side of the new column. Manually generate a certificate signing request csr. View the details of a certificate signing request with openssl. To generate a pair of private key and public certificate signing request csr for a webserver, server, use the. How do i view the details of a digital certificate. San is used where a single server can access with multiple domain address. This will download a pem file, containing your private key, certificate and cabundle files if they were previously imported to the server.
Replace server with the domain name you intend to secure. Use the following command to decode the private key and view its contents. Openssl generate ssl certificate request csr ligd install ssl certificate. Use the instructions on this page to use openssl to create your certificate signing request csr and then to install your ssl certificate on your apache server. After this, import the certificate to the keystore including any root certificates.
In case the csr is only available with sha1, the ca can be used to sign csr requests and enforce a different algorithm. Scenarios for setting up ssl certificates for view. Anchor configuring a single domain ssl certificate or a. A certificate signing request is a block of encoded text that contains information about the company that an ssl certificate will be issued to and the ssl public key.
Your csr should start with begin certificate request and end with end certificate request how do i generate a csr. The depth2 result came from the system trusted ca store. Once a csr is created it is difficult to verify what. Youll just need to make sure that you update the names in the sample. On windows you run windows certificate manager program using certmgr. The port number is ignored and does not belong in the csr file. On the other hand, the program also enables you to sign a csr, with the entire operation being equally straightforward. How to read the ssl certificate info from the cli oh dear monitors your entire site, not just the homepage. San stands for subject alternative name certificates and allows you to secure multiple domain names with a single ssl certificate. Understanding openssl can help many people gain a better idea of various cryptography concepts and the importance of this single library. Overall, openssl 64 bit is a powerful utility for managing and creating public keys, private keys and certificates for all kinds of projects. One of the possible attributes is extension request defined in section 5. At this point you can continue searching for and selecting packages you would like to install, or just continue with the installation you can always rerun the application to install or remove individual packages. Check a certificate signing request csr openssl req text noout verify in csr.
How to generate a csr for nginx openssl knowledge base. Generate a private key for the server certificate and a csr. We crawl and search for broken pages and mixed content, send alerts when your site is down and notify you on expiring ssl certificates. However, browsers always bring updates in order to strengthen its security. Type openssl into the search field, then navigate to all base in the package column. If you need to create openssl based keys either for a home brewed singing authority or to create a signing request. How to view ssl certificate details in chrome 56 in industry lowdown october 28, 2017 118,012 views.
A csr is a file containing your certificate application information, including your public key. Paste your csr into this box and click check, results appear below. After receiving your ssl certificate, you need to copy it to your serverworkstation, upload it to your ibm bluemix account, and then configure your application to use it. It contains information that will be included in your certificate, such as your organization name, common name domain name, locality, and country. From previous section, i got my selfsigned certificate generated by keytool. Stay up to date with latest software releases, news, software.
Verify an ssl connection and display all certificates in the chain. If the remote server is using sni that is, sharing multiple ssl hosts on a single ip address you will need to send the correct hostname in. Therefore, the final certificate needs to be signed using sha256. There are versions of openssl for nearly every platform, including windows, linux, and mac os x. After that, you need to generate a certificate signing request csr and generate a certificate from it. In the latest edition, chrome has made a minor change in viewing ssl certificate details and it has made everyone curious about the changes. Use this csr decoder to decode your ssl certificate signing request and verify that it has the correct information.
1012 761 10 861 141 1114 888 743 873 1284 766 813 1238 382 855 46 1052 1470 792 400 158 772 955 1051 876 737 729 156 918 462 788 1175 1484 942 254 844 1309 828 478 1154 197 904 712